We have identified an issue affecting organizations that restrict GitHub access by source IP address. A recent infrastructure change altered the IP addresses Anthropic uses for outbound connections to GitHub, which may cause Claude Code remote sessions, GitHub Enterprise plugin syncing, and Claude Security to fail. We are reverting the change to restore the previous IP ranges; no allowlist changes will be needed on your side. We will post an update once the fix is deployed.

We have identified an issue in Claude Code version 2.1.120 that causes a crash when resuming a prior session via the --resume or --continue flags. Auto-update will move affected clients back to 2.1.119 on next check, but you can always run `claude install 2.1.119`.
